Overview

Postcode CF11 8LA is located in an urban city, within the Grangetown ward of Cardiff in the Wales region, and forms part of the Grangetown South area. It has moderate deprivation and very high crime levels, with around 145.6 crimes per 1,000 residents per year. The average income per household in Grangetown South is £41,686 per year. The nearest station is Grangetown (Cardiff) located about 0.2 miles away. There are no primary and no secondary schools in the area. There are 2 parks nearby, closest small park is Grange Gardens.

Property prices in Grangetown

Based on 240 recent sales, the median property price is £200,000 in Grangetown area, with individual transactions ranging from £55,000 up to £470,000.
